New minister for Cabinet Office attacks Margaret Hodge in first speech
The Guardian
In his first speech since taking over the role of minister for the Cabinet Office, Matthew Hancock accused Margaret Hodge, the high-profile chair of the public accounts committee, of being biased and inserting an “anti-government line” into reports ...
